Transaction dccffcaaa31a2e430ab40ef6086ef7019a74bc8907249c08c9f6d46cf6898fc5
1 Input
1 Output
-
dccffcaaa31a2e430ab40ef6086ef7019a74bc8907249c08c9f6d46cf6898fc5:0
- value
- 2602600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5293821be56cfa8b701179d3c4aae1cadd307ac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PMHvxsA6AsvL9KcuDhKBKAwbMRf3up9Je